Stem Cell Manufacturing Market Dynamics:

Increasing venture capital investments in stem cell research with the prevalence of rare genetic diseases: Stem cells are critical in illness management as well as specific research projects including customized medicine and genetic testing. As public and private stakeholders worldwide become more aware of stem cells' therapeutic potential and the scarcity of treatments for orphan illnesses, they are increasingly investing in the development of stem cell-based technology. The market for stem cell therapy is expected to develop as the prevalence of uncommon genetic illnesses rises. Rare disorders such as thalassemia, phenylketonuria, cystic fibrosis, and others affect millions of individuals each year. Additionally, the growing geriatric population and rising incidences of cancer will act as a major factor in manipulating the growth of the stem cell manufacturing market. Along with this, rising urbanization and rising level of personal disposable income are the driving factors accelerating the growth of the stem cell manufacturing market. Also, growing expenditure on healthcare infrastructure is the main market driver that will further escalate the growth of the stem cell manufacturing market. Additionally, growing awareness about the therapeutic potency of stem cell products will cushion the market's growth rate. Growing market focus on mesenchymal stem cells and induced pluripotent stem cells: Also, the rising focus of leading market players on mesenchymal stem cells and encouraged pluripotent stem cells will provide beneficial opportunities for the stem cell manufacturing market growth. Along with this, a supportive regulatory framework across developing countries will propel the market's growth rate in the coming years. Also, the growing adoption of advanced technologies and increasing the number of emergent markets will extra provide beneficial opportunities for the stem cell manufacturing market growth during the forecast period. The higher operational cost associated with stem cell manufacturing and banking: Manufacturing scale-up of stem cell lines and related accessories is frequently accompanied by major technological challenges that obstruct the whole manufacturing process and result in large operational expenditures. As a result, stem cell products are frequently more expensive than pharmaceutical medications and biologics. On the other hand, technical limitations linked with manufacturing scale-up will task the stem cell manufacturing market. Additionally, the lack of skilled professionals and socio-ethical concerns related to the use of allogenic and human embryonic stem cells will restrain and further hinder the growth rate of the market during the forecast period of 2023-2029. Stem Cell Manufacturing Market Segment Analysis:

By application, the Stem Cell Manufacturing Market is segmented into Regenerative Medicine and Drug Discovery and development. The Regenerative Medicine segment dominated the largest market share accounting for XX% in 2022 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 3% during the forecast period. This is because of the increasing approval for stem cell therapy and clinical trials targeting different diseases. For example, in June 2020, Longeveron LLC announced Japan’s Pharmaceutical and Medical Devices Agency (PMDA) approval for the starting Phase 2 clinical trial for evaluating the safety and efficacy of their Mesenchyme Stem Cells (LMSCs) that can be used for treating aging frailty. Besides, several governments are investing heavily in the development of regenerative medicines. For instance, in March 2020, the Government of Canada invested around USD 6.9 million in regenerative medicine research. The funds will support 4 clinical trials and 9 translational projects aimed to bring new therapies into the regenerative medicine sector. The regenerative medicines developed will help in the treatment of various heart diseases, blood disorders, vision loss, and diabetes. By product, the Stem Cell Manufacturing Market is segmented into Adult Stem Cells (ASCs), Human Embryonic Stem Cells (HESCs), and Induced Pluripotent Sand and Cells (iPSCs), and Very Small Embryonic Like Stem Cells. The Adult Stem Cell segment dominated the largest market share accounting for xx% in 2022 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 3% during the forecast period. The factors that contributed to the growth of the segment include the presence of minimal controversial issues concerning ethics, immune rejection, and tumor genesis. The application of ASCs in regenerative medicines can be further attributed to the segment growth. The ASCs bioprocessing for regenerative medicine is anticipated to face challenges during process development.Stem Cell Manufacturing Market1ASCs are further segmented into hematopoietic stem cells, mesenchymal stem cells (MSCs), neural stem cells, and epithelial/skin stem cells. The MSC segment is anticipated to expand at the fastest CAGR during the forecast period owing to its potential use in autologous transplantation, large clinical trials conducted that marked its application in the treatment of various diseases, and extensive research exploring its therapeutic applications.

Stem Cell Manufacturing Market Regional Insights:

The North American region emerged as the dominant regional market share accounting for 3.4% in 2022. This is because of several factors such as the presence of key players engaged in developing stem cell therapies, advanced healthcare infrastructure, extensive R&D, supportive reforms from healthcare organizations, and, strong reimbursement policies. The U.S. is the leading country in the region owing to government initiatives and high research activities in the country. The Asia Pacific region is expected to be the second dominant region in this market. This is because of the increasing development of stem cell-based therapies, government initiatives for developing regenerative medicines, the setup of several stem cell banks, and increasing clinical trials for regenerative medicines in the region. For instance, in July 2020, MEDIPOST announced the results of NEUROSTEM’s phase 1/2a study. It is an investigational stem cell therapy that can be used for treating Alzheimer’s disease.
